One swimming pool not enough for you? Lucky that you’re heading for Village de Chalets, a rural site in the Sarthe region, because there you have the choice of an indoor pool or swimming in Lake Mansigné – and if you’re holidaying in July and August, you have the option of two outdoor pools as well. Offering an enclosed, traffic-free and secure haven for children, the chalet village is a peaceful haven surrounded by Pays de la Loire countryside. Accommodation is in self-catering lodges sleeping up to six guests, each with covered terraces for alfresco dining, a well-equipped kitchen and plenty of indoor room for family meals and serious loafing. Each chalet also has a barbecue. The 60-hectare Base de Loisirs de Mansigné (less than five minutes’ walk) offers a waterside setting for strolls or picnics on the sandy beach, and during high season you can hire canoes and pedal boats to explore the lake. Other facilities for active families include fishing, a tennis court, mini golf, pétanque courts and a fitness trail; clubs, rackets, and balls can be collected from the leisure centre’s reception. Younger kids can join in with activities organised by the Children’s Club during the summer holidays, and there’s a big playground there as well.

Local attractions

When you can tear the kids away from the beach and all the watersports, chances are they’d like to head for Zoo de la Flèche (20 minutes’ drive) to see the Big 5 African animals in spacious and well-shaded enclosures, raptor flying displays and sea lion shows. There are more animal antics to watch at Spaycific’Zoo (25 minutes) if the youngsters haven’t quite had their fill of wildlife. On cultural jaunts, don’t miss out on a tour of the ornate Château du Lude (20 minutes), part medieval fortress and part handsome Renaissance-era palace, where you can admire elegant rooms with period furnishings, 18th-century kitchens and formal gardens. Le Mans (25 minutes) is famed as the location of the 24-hour car race in June, but there’s plenty of other stuff to see; check out the history of the race at the Museum of the 24 Hours of Le Mans, and have a wander around the cobbled historic city centre, its Gallo-Roman turreted ramparts and Cathédrale Saint Julien-Le Mans, a Gothic-era edifice bristling with flying buttresses and gargoyles.
